Review
Though Boston has no shortage of great steakhouses, Abe & Louie's is a dependable Boylston Street staple. Infused with a classic elegance, the rich mahogany and sumptuous leather décor are the perfect backdrop to the traditional steakhouse experience that Abe & Louie's provides. During the warmer months, the first floor dining room expands out onto the sidewalk, and the large open windows afford a great view of the Prudential Center and surrounding shops. I've never had anything but the most diligent of wait staff, and have visited Abe & Louie's on many occasions, for lunch, dinner, and private parties. The menu offers few surprises; its exactly what you'd expect from a great steakhouse. The beauty of this establishment is that they do what they do very well, and I've always found that they prepare their Filet Mignon to perfection. Portions are ample, and their offering of accompanying sides is sure to please any diner. Their Steak and Tomato Salad lunch-offering is a personal favorite, and if you like your Steak Au Poivre they do it just right (and offer some delectable sauces to compliment). Pricing is moderate given the quality and portions, and in my estimation, all-in-all it's worth every dime. The location is easily accessible to public transportation, but trying to park in Back Bay is a guaranteed hassle. Save room for dessert - their Chocolate Soufflé and Crème Brule are both traditional (and excellent) ways to cap off the classic steakhouse experience. -Kim
